Key Insights

The global water resources engineering market is projected to reach a value of USD 15.4 billion by 2033, exhibiting a CAGR of 4.5% during the forecast period (2025-2033). The market's growth is primarily attributed to the increasing demand for water infrastructure projects due to rapid urbanization, population growth, and the need to mitigate water scarcity. Governments worldwide are investing heavily in water management systems to address challenges such as pollution, flooding, and droughts. Additionally, advancements in technology and the integration of smart solutions are expected to drive market growth.

The market is segmented based on type into hydraulic engineering, hydrologic engineering, and environmental water resources engineering. Hydraulic engineering holds the largest market share due to its application in various water infrastructure projects, including dams, canals, and levees. Hydrologic engineering is gaining traction due to its role in managing water resources and predicting flood risks. Environmental water resources engineering is gaining importance as it addresses environmental concerns related to water resources and ecosystems. The market is also segmented based on application into hydropower development, disaster prevention, and others. Hydropower development is a major application, driven by the growing demand for renewable energy. Disaster prevention is another key application, as water resources engineering plays a crucial role in mitigating flood risks and protecting communities from natural hazards.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Water Resources Engineering Market?

  • Increasing Water Demand: Rapid population growth and urbanization are increasing water consumption, putting pressure on resources.
  • Climate Change: Droughts, floods, and sea-level rise impact water availability and infrastructure reliability.
  • Need for Improved Water Quality: Contaminants and pollution threaten human health and ecosystems, necessitating effective water treatment and purification systems.
  • Technological Advancements: AI, drones, and remote sensing enhance data collection, modeling, and decision-making.
Water Resources Engineering Growth

Challenges and Restraints in Water Resources Engineering

  • Aging Infrastructure: Many water systems are aging and reaching the end of their useful life, requiring costly upgrades and replacements.
  • Financial Constraints: Governments and utilities face budget limitations that impede water infrastructure investments.
  • Environmental Concerns: Water resource development can impact ecosystems and biodiversity, requiring careful planning and mitigation strategies.
